Ranxiana S500 Pro PCIe Gen3 x4 1TB M.2 NVMe SSD
SSD Controller: Maxio Technology MAP1202A (specifically the Cougar architecture, a 22nm dual-core ARM Cortex-R5 processor manufactured by TSMC).
NAND Flash Memory: YMTC 128-Layer 3D TLC (Xtacking 2.0 architecture, utilizing high-quality Triple-Level Cell particles rather than slower QLC).
DRAM Cache: DRAM-less architecture. It uses HMB (Host Memory Buffer) technology to utilize a tiny portion of your computer's system RAM to maintain high-speed mapping tables instead of dedicated physical onboard RAM.
Form Factor: M.2 2280 single-sided drive (80mm x 22mm x 2.2mm)
Interface Protocol: PCIe Gen 3.0 x4 / NVMe 1.4 protocol standard.
Max Sequential Read Speed: Up to 3,500 MB/s
Max Sequential Write Speed: Up to 3,000 MB/s
Burst Performance: Utilizes an intelligent pseudo-SLC (Single-Level Cell) write cache buffer to absorb burst file transfers at maximum speed before writing directly to the TLC blocks.
Lifespan Endurance: Rated at 320 TBW (Total Bytes Written) for the 1TB capacity.
